    Modeling the Mechanism of Water Flux in Fractured Gas Reservoirs With Edge Water Aquifers Using an Embedded Discrete Fracture Model 

    Source: Journal of Energy Resources Technology:;2022:;volume( 145 ):;issue: 003:;page 33002-1
    Author(s): Geng, Shaoyang; Li, Chengyong; Zhai, Shuo; Gong, Yufeng; Jing, Min
    Publisher: The American Society of Mechanical Engineers (ASME)
    Abstract: The invasion of aquifers into fractured gas reservoirs with edge water aquifers leads to rapid water production in gas wells, which reduces their gas production. Natural fractures accelerate this process. Traditional ...

    Pore-Scale Acid–Rock Reaction Numerical Simulation Considering the Heterogeneous Distribution of Mineral Components 

    Source: Journal of Energy Resources Technology, Part B: Subsurface Energy and Carbon Capture:;2026:;volume( 002 ):;issue:002:;page 107231
    Author(s): Tang, Danni; Li, Chengyong; Zhai, Shuo; Zeng, Yang; Zhu, Runhua; Wu, Jin
    Publisher: The American Society of Mechanical Engineers (ASME)
    Abstract: Abstract. Acidization is a vital method for enhancing carbonate reservoir permeability, but the acid–rock reaction mechanism and its impact on production are not fully understood. This study establishes a pore-scale acid–rock ...

    A Hybrid Convolutional Neural Network–Transformer Neural Network Model for Permeability Prediction in Rock Porous Media 

    Source: Journal of Energy Resources Technology, Part B: Subsurface Energy and Carbon Capture:;2026:;volume( 002 ):;issue:003
    Author(s): Zhai, Shuo; Li, Chengyong; Tang, Danni; Deng, Feng; Xiao, Honglin; Hu, Peng
    Publisher: The American Society of Mechanical Engineers (ASME)
    Abstract: Abstract. Permeability is a crucial property indicating the fluid transport capability of rock porous media (RPM). This study introduces ConViT, a novel deep learning model that synergistically integrates vision transformer ...
